Transaction 524fa76dcc64e4e1751e21744725039c08ddcda245040a7de0e210ec01c599dd

30 Input
2 Outputs
  • 524fa76dcc64e4e1751e21744725039c08ddcda245040a7de0e210ec01c599dd:0
  • value  46476
    address  3JaiwRHGXFam9ARGSzDNL8ta6jFURBgqNU
  • 524fa76dcc64e4e1751e21744725039c08ddcda245040a7de0e210ec01c599dd:1
  • value  6000000
    address  3Fw7Jk884SeE4nmXYhDR5vUN3N33kYt2FH